What Is Metapay? Overview, Features, and Benefits MPAY
Metapay (MPAY) operates as a blockchain-based payment protocol with a focus on secure, fast, and low-cost digital transactions. MPAY uses a hybrid consensus mechanism and integrates digital asset management tools.
Protocol architecture
Metapay uses a hybrid Proof-of-Stake and Delegated Proof-of-Stake mechanism. The network processes transactions using a multi-layered architecture. Scalability and security apply through sharding and cryptographic validation.

Metapay framework
MPAY tokens serve as the primary transaction medium within the network. Supply follows a deflationary model with periodic token burns. Transaction fees use a fixed and variable component, supporting network maintenance and validator rewards. Token distribution allocates resources to development, ecosystem incentives, and liquidity pools.
Usage scenarios
MPAY processes real-time payments in both retail and online environments. Merchants integrate MPAY for point-of-sale solutions. Users transfer value internationally without intermediaries. The platform connects with digital identity systems for compliance and security.
